Revolutionizing Trash Rack Maintenance
Hydropower plants depend on clean intake screens to maintain water flow and protect turbines from destructive debris. Hydro Energy’s Trash Rack Cleaning Machine addresses this critical need with advanced technology and high-rise operational versatility.
The machine features a 270° rotating mechanism for complete freedom in container placement, optimizing efficiency and ensuring smooth, precise debris removal.
Another breakthrough is the underwater 3D scanning technology, enabling the robot to locate debris precisely on the trash rack. This smart capability streamlines operations by targeting only contaminated areas, not requiring full surface cleaning—significantly reducing energy usage, mechanical wear, and operating costs.
Advanced Capabilities and Versatility
The TRCM is engineered for reliability in all environments. Its heated track system prevents cable guide freezing—even in extremely low temperatures—ensuring uninterrupted operations.
Integral to its design is a multifunctional hydraulic grab system capable of:
- Bottom dredging—removing sand, silt, and debris buried beneath the screen.
- Floating obstructions removal, such as logs, via a wireless controller for emergency operations.
- Handling sluice gates weighing up to 2 metric tons, both manually and semi-automatically.

Fully Configurable Operation Modes
Hydro Energy’s TRCM supports four distinct operating modes:
- Autonomous – fully self-operating with programmed cycles.
- Automatic – semi-guided, with system-driven execution.
- Manual – operator-controlled via wireless console.
- Time-driven – scheduled operation based on timing logic.
Optional enhancements add further utility and customization:
- LED lighting for low-light work,
- Over-water camera on the arm for enhanced visibility,
- Ultrasonic sensors to detect large objects,
- Heated rails for freezing conditions,
- Durable igus® cable guides,
- Three-phase hydraulic drive (4–11 kW) with soft-start feature,
- Light and sound indicators for operational status, and limit/position sensors for safety.
